Output 908869582b0d4f419d5bf02b99f827022eb6f104f4b1d3657af951737e5aadeb:1

value
27702605
script pubkey
OP_0 OP_PUSHBYTES_20 ca5aacb0dc3cc01ca97c89f2011497a6cc900f3a
address
ltc1qefd2evxu8nqpe2tu38eqz9yh5mxfqre6qym5mz
transaction
908869582b0d4f419d5bf02b99f827022eb6f104f4b1d3657af951737e5aadeb
spent
true